From b773ec5e20d21a8124bf7882f0c7d6e136f2bc9d Mon Sep 17 00:00:00 2001 From: "holger.trampe" Date: Tue, 16 Feb 2021 21:14:15 +0100 Subject: [PATCH] Reste --- .../dasettings/addagencynetwork_content.html | 4 ++-- .../__pycache__/settings.cpython-38.pyc | Bin 4787 -> 4787 bytes dump.rdb | Bin 0 -> 4777 bytes .../__pycache__/counter_tag.cpython-38.pyc | Bin 23526 -> 23551 bytes standards/templatetags/counter_tag.py | 8 ++++++-- 5 files changed, 8 insertions(+), 4 deletions(-) create mode 100644 dump.rdb diff --git a/dasettings/templates/dasettings/addagencynetwork_content.html b/dasettings/templates/dasettings/addagencynetwork_content.html index f926d53..f9f2d64 100644 --- a/dasettings/templates/dasettings/addagencynetwork_content.html +++ b/dasettings/templates/dasettings/addagencynetwork_content.html @@ -6,10 +6,10 @@

Informationen zum Agenturverbund

- Ein Agenturverbund schließt mehrere Agenturen zusammen. Dabei legen Sie als Ersteller fest, wie der Verbund heißt und wie andere Agenturen beitreten können. Nachdem der Verbund angelegt ist, erhalten Sie einen Link. Mit diesem Link können andere Agenturen beitreten, in dem sie auf den Link klicken. Anschließend erhalten Sie eine Informationen, welche Agenturen beitreten wollen und können diese dann aufnehmen. + Ein Agenturverbund schließt mehrere Agenturen zusammen. Dabei legen Sie als Ersteller fest, wie der Verbund heißt und wie andere Agenturen beitreten können. Nachdem der Verbund angelegt ist, erhalten Sie einen Link. Mit diesem Link können andere Agenturen beitreten, in dem sie auf den Link klicken. Anschließend erhalten Sie eine Information, welche Agenturen beitreten wollen und können diese dann aufnehmen.

- Wollen Sie einen öffentlichen Verbund, in der jede Agentur ohne Ihre Bestätigung beitreten kann, aktivieren Sie die Checkbox "Beitritt ohne Bestätigung". Standardmäßig können diese Agenturen nur Standards übernehmen, aber nicht eigene in den Verbund teilen. In unserem Wiki erhalten Sie dazu weitere Informationen. + Wollen Sie einen öffentlichen Verbund, in den jede Agentur ohne Ihre Bestätigung beitreten kann, aktivieren Sie die Checkbox "Beitritt ohne Bestätigung". Standardmäßig können diese Agenturen nur Standards übernehmen, aber nicht eigene Standards in den Verbund teilen. In unserem Wiki erhalten Sie dazu weitere Informationen.


diff --git a/digitaleagentur/__pycache__/settings.cpython-38.pyc b/digitaleagentur/__pycache__/settings.cpython-38.pyc index cf0e8ca54ad870bce3be6885ae98efb2f6412ee6..ca650f76cf42e3e7614de3d776fb31157491ab5c 100644 GIT binary patch delta 20 acmdn2x>=Pwl$V!_0SGwnXl>+PAp`(1+yuG+ delta 20 acmdn2x>=Pwl$V!_0SF{hWj1oJ5CQ-%JOo7m diff --git a/dump.rdb b/dump.rdb new file mode 100644 index 0000000000000000000000000000000000000000..a6311c9268d3f8426ee569c0ecc533d0700d0ab3 GIT binary patch literal 4777 zcmb_gO^DrB6;FZ_+gh>l1EG|{OD!#J6Ys~l=iXBlQ*9wya8bd6oAlg!&kX~eCQO=W zs?<f)!3mb5u8w*0)F=})nf>dk3kJQnHMYB>2PK)(76(RX&@pw#T;PGbW z@q6c;kKf1KchB7)`=oPDHm+W^zI4&WxaNPqsLKx@S=+a<)E-`5vD3Hi zzT<(7tBxMAzGuZ&PM_F+-L{Qu_0ZUJc-3^JK4@#({ZSOGa9HLhdM-oCwOwJOO>W3psv*J_C z>QYrwYOQHYb;L+nDf_7H7yEvB^s2X=z3U>(BqY|2I=4VBWzCseF8HdG@l!zGfEwkO;$88H|irg9QWiJ$vS_Kbl}R zb>i_!D+(dU9ud#)zXkCBsLH zqP1lqU?*nO1E&&u!5bBmfX+9|Y$x7+?++)K&0>!(r4~(S4AoQ=^KzwI zkeX;#h=y0E-j|FQh_v3#Dn1E7N3Cb}9{=71GoernK3I25xubJE%LuV)?B;`;Nejg= zj1V%BFPrtcR#Ir8vW4V!t?*aha_KH*t{8PNynUj`c;l4N-{=Z;j~ZuK?<9RRis(s+ zMF%%aESpbDuC}`V>=!4P3A=}*NH``eNUb7L(qP4XIX9xsICN&s#YN9J50Xx!qM;=@ zJhk%EQ;)7pFk5bzCEIXqkR&fy@Hj$Ytbw$WXDB^n^pVgBiapeZ-7A*FTu8a*ht?js zWfSxDwg1z>u8ZgZG_rai+E@U4^*>-%ChX@WA!G%ZC=lWXa?rTa7pf@j-Dv>NZ!hYt7<6 z|ICM$7R4OYL{&ZagpC+Z3kx@G$0H;G&o)vZgSwz}hK=SVzHX+Q4DsdSZKF?D_l71?!Afi%M$UMuM7fjRllL zl3RL{xOV>Yn}1sr6D%v$iH6|?b&g7nbE{oVI>gOCwYGbGQB3JLGIY`PA`~EuC_9UI zCGOfnf9b;RpDl_BYVkdIpDTl0OD!XKbAmxtv^eJd>!;2vim8}~Lb^c?iF${QI;vRM zC;{Y(t-tA&pDc=riwprX!T2kIQ6TFfJMRg_yVlYhPwrY6Gs9*y3m)wQQ-)TdrV8It zH(8K-KDTmyZP7YGvB|-X#5fGcgBGem*E&wCL9O)P&p-L%qL{&r4kC)Vp$i?(q&aFC zQXzS>SbuEo23-_$llozUjG)y7k`{q#xsdT#ajSau_6r9V#iTrNFObPF;1PmKj)9?5 zI;z24^-te@8!w7EG9`t@GKHvZIw>BUV{INJ6`;ZAf3SV$1ar%#@8pMnJT-lDG0nAD z;4(nzj+nfvz`HUGTJmHgyl>Z|3u9LAr8dp1aF-=U9Q+{a7@X6dExzBqdtpq}lyK^n zT+b9FNCul|4q;>m`>MxpIkrAEKJ!d8i=?OmkCDMjT}t;&V(rnxc$6OQx$S{JEsEKj zCJ+V=y`W@pT$jy7ZGj`eDZTTLzjGu=N zEt~y6+;Q@XoBdrkUYMHwu5$uJD{jD97MSZuNEJm1B4Y4@T_X(rmk!=K#oTg$_}#s) zP6NbTOk=3AxiYX)6qRaE!C|jr&T!exk6i!q6m!d=3Sbz)T;Rg-*=>4ajo9yS7gU(mhFAF;JF$J+jYOPwK$gaX4!Yd#dlxEx{ zeB}5C9-jn=Er+L9&tLiQ^w@o;rr~LRAQLqh`GKHVkOCP&9G)8?oJ(&tha2=;Q_L*~ zvYT)E!W9o>kKOpWHv`#4nQLyy%PKw2p#xmfJ+Xx#Im@?vUmIO>nC%ci-|Bm qFtm^k2wNo6T0Ht`V0<14k@DP&e>r!}*}L92@!kDjez_lg$A1Bq-G?dw literal 0 HcmV?d00001 diff --git a/standards/templatetags/__pycache__/counter_tag.cpython-38.pyc b/standards/templatetags/__pycache__/counter_tag.cpython-38.pyc index c3a2f21374dc402b5d5c68a856d2b8d903fa16b2..a57cd5dd2e7d3934b164d84a10a71862d8242c45 100644 GIT binary patch delta 894 zcmXw%YfM~K6ov0P+!-G80OnDUwlgKA!NGx{3Y4^#SCL00GzJ)I#aNV*!W3xlU=4MM z@<&^uHg)+!k~Xv!P57Y^PtvN<8WXjW8pNQDjy5%h7;8vqO*GNi;GU`{+22`voxATj zXW#qtMXX(fyUXRuGGrw4!ut;n&$$mc_9l!$^Q`ThF=!WMkEL1R|D6t_&-gcHRr@TG z>ToQSZe>fk6-uEZg*rhp{op`+bi^7<+WH5q_^1^TlixT>y}L!kGX#dpQ66L|tC5=` zKEBYI$$Omz+~dr1)XAztLU%e4b|QdecyDjet0 z+)J2drRO+ic*%1FH7xhWFw4{4_oO1~dl7GO+4q#_9{&hF#cVW z0T=Xir~tUE-!JI~7U>DEVi#5E14y!^bV~G3rS({0QP~C2-s!1GyEEBS^(Cqq-u4Pw`SG@A zu}3#lzoGCjZ*0E~OV95(57}#I=P@MoFFPB68GTRfYf8L@`Y7h~mWCv-{7z#)A&tSN zQ`pS8rXhqFY<>(8KGXa*s#xA~756i}^#|$Aa%&P@{Al-Q=;d<{p20AS+8&p0_Iz6l zj_Jj=+a_Mp3lEJbEU~8ZBpKHO}IkF%J2Y)woKi1oDmXv_6cRiL^nPW2RM-Qj(h;Mo6_=kgAYr z`DLm7@;x7o+T-I?n=rtIgIrwx?>yM&1>*!79- R4xmwA+xshE)1U7P;2-Z`5$*s0 delta 866 zcmZ8fX-Je|5dNNbzg1D!W7V|HcFlWJ*DTFyQFFc45~bWDg3wAUH8Hze+wFCR4TB%`1jH>D(_}I1f5h*S4dSlA>C0n!2K{ij2zWBN(QM=kOlOlm;Sl#Gi>8nA$&@sphs$XOpr0qFw*r@Vw^0Y& z=EL)yzynfePQgN7Gt2Ol%vrsHKh7$~dx|w(7W}@+h%fZb)C-xqvs(~Mzp`&3jBYNt zf?2#XXPO~_+_{gCN!GmQSVXCdzagIt`Nv_Ui}`y{&GVL=Vpv0y%U+_LkD3P{%GMX` z#4i4l523G_*rrLWMPf2Vl*Uqcsg|dez5^I(%a0+E2FqKK zPTGn(m`JHOhdfHMK7pCOTPMX>CMtcf(S;SaQBNH!PoR}zt2T&L?X0q*gWst7DdPwq zTh+$!kaBEYD55djeEgyhHV;(PWZ(PO6Bil2xzTM|?`pKKuBzPVD%%lA(T>CaVl?82 zLI{mJ;19#yldR#FU<;nay~mOJ%i%Z;Gj fPEAClC^2)rK?q<$yx&<1l$9BwN{Tmf29hK diff --git a/standards/templatetags/counter_tag.py b/standards/templatetags/counter_tag.py index 5ffa660..dea2901 100644 --- a/standards/templatetags/counter_tag.py +++ b/standards/templatetags/counter_tag.py @@ -70,11 +70,12 @@ def getmesscounter(user): return len(Message.objects.filter(target_user=user)) # WORKDAY HISTORY +# TASK: Hier flag prüfen, ob der User selbst den Tag bearbeitet hat - aktuell werden nur fremde Änderugnen angezeigt @register.simple_tag def getWorkDayHistory(workday): workday = Workday.objects.get(pk=workday.pk) - if len(workday.history.all()) > 1: + if workday.history.first().user != workday.user: return workday.history.first() else: return None @@ -1044,8 +1045,11 @@ def getTrialDays(agency): regdate = agency.registerdate remainingdays = regdate - today + finaldays = 0 + if remainingdays.days > 0: + finaldays = remainingdays.days - return remainingdays.days + return finaldays